Customer Support Engineer salary in Singapore

Average Yearly Salary of Customer Support Engineer in Singapore is approximately 179,015 SGD (89,426 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Customer Support Engineer do?

occupation personasA customer support engineer is responsible for providing technical assistance and support to customers who are experiencing issues with a product or service. They serve as the primary point of contact for customers, troubleshooting problems, answering inquiries, and resolving any technical issues they may encounter. Customer support engineers must possess strong problem-solving skills and have a deep understanding of the product or service they are supporting. They may work directly with customers over the phone, via email, or through live chat systems.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
